Position Overview

The Business Development Account Manager performs account management for JLL's Real Estate Due Diligence (JREDD) clients. This role drives revenue growth by managing business development activities and supporting JREDD business leaders in pursuing strategic opportunities.

Key Responsibilities

Business Development & Sales

Create and manage pursuit lists using internal networks and third-party B2B services

Execute campaigns to generate new opportunities

Manage the complete sales cycle from outreach to contract closure

Coordinate with JREDD service delivery managers for client request scoping, pricing, and timing

Develop and present proposals to prospective clients

Account Management

Maintain relationships with existing JREDD clients

Ensure service goals and objectives are established and achieved

Implement corrective action plans when service delivery varies from expectations

Perform project management oversight for portfolio and hybrid-support accounts

Industry Engagement & Market Intelligence

Participate in industry events, associations, and marketing initiatives

Monitor and communicate industry trends related to ASTM standards and vendor compliance

Conduct semi-annual vendor reviews with clients

Travel domestically and internationally for client meetings, networking events, and conferences

Service Knowledge & Communication

Articulate JREDD service offerings across three core areas:

Facility Condition Assessments (FCA)

Asset Validation (Reliability Engineering/Optimized Data Standard)

Facility Database Services

Regulatory Compliance Audits (RCA)

Create pitch deck content and marketing materials

Coordinate across the business service delivery matrix

Reporting & Analysis

Maintain CRM reporting with clear pipeline visibility

Track confidence percentages and project timelines

Provide regular updates on business development efforts

JLL is a financial and professional services firm specializing in commercial real estate services and investment management. We create value for companies and institutions that invest in and use real estate. With 60,000 employees across 280 corporate offices worldwide, we serve the local, regional and global real estate needs of corporates and investors in more than 80 countries. Our integrated services offering is grounded in expertise in all property types, a deep understanding of real estate markets and capital markets, and is coordinated and consistent across geographies.
